Review and *GIVEAWAY* – Kiss Me Organics – Organic Dandelion Root Tea – With Hibiscus & Cinnamon

by Leave a Comment

I received some Dandelion Root Tea from Kiss Me Organics, in exchange for an honest review.  I was very happy to have some new tea to try, because I love a relaxing cup of hot tea.

I had never tried Dandelion Root tea before, so I had no idea what to expect.  You can detect a slightly bitter undercurrent to the tea, which is masked well by the warming cinnamon and the tangy hibiscus. Those two flavors really complement the bitterness of the Dandelion root, making it a very harmonious blend.  I found that a stevia-based sweetener tasted really good with it, better than either plain sugar or honey.  Oh, and don’t make the mistake of letting it get too dark, as I did the first time I tried it. By the time it gets dark, that is when it will taste bitter.
